Re: Can some one id this magneto?
Fairbanks-Morse built everything from HUGE industrial engines to scales to magnetoes. Morris builds magnetoes .Note that the mag in the picture has a Fairbanks-Morse head.

Re: Can some one id this magneto?
It looks to be just a regular Morris MM74E, if the relay boss is still there it will have to be removed for any mag except the G-5. I've seen a few that have managed to keep the boss and still be able to time it in the small window between push rods/boss.Pan57Johan wrote:Is that good or bad with the fairbanks head and the morris bottom?
